The golf course is 6,914 yards from the back markers, but the variance in tee boxes allows golfers of every calibre to enjoy Turtle Point. The golf course keeps a low profile-design with fairways and greens moulded into the landscape without artificial mounding and radical features. The championship golf course was designed with a variety of tees so that the holes would remain great, regardless of your ability.ĭesigned The Golden Bear Jack Nicklaus, Kiawah Island’s Turtle Point golf course opened in 1981 and has since risen through the ranks of popularity among visiting golfers. The 7,296-yard golf course has a par of 72 with a seaside links layout. The Ocean Course hosted the 2021 PGA Championship. The Ocean Course has since hosted several tournaments including the 1997 World Cup, the 0201 UBS Warburg Cup and the 2003 World Cup. Bernhard Langer’s missed putt on 18 allowed the United States to win by one point that year. It opened in 1991 and hosted The Ryder Cup in the same year. Designed by the late Pete Dye, Kiawah Island’s Ocean Course is the Resort’s most famous golf course. ![]()
